DESCRIPTION:The Clark County Historical Museum is proud to announce a special presentation by Lydia Fowler Newcomb (Soaring Owl)\, as part of its ongoing Speaker Series. On Thursday\, February 6\, 2025\, Lydia will share her insights into the rich history and culture of the Wampanoag Nation\, with a focus on both the ancient traditions of the people and her personal experiences as an enrolled member of the Wampanoag Nation\, Herring Pond Clan.\nThis engaging talk will begin at 7:00 PM\, with doors opening at 6:30
